Recalls and Alerts: August 25 – 27, 2017

Here is today’s list of food safety recalls, product withdrawals, allergy alerts and miscellaneous compliance issues. The live links will take you directly to the official recall notices and company news releases that contain detailed information for each recall and alert.

United States

Allergy Alert: Blossom Foods, LLC recalls approximately 15,092 pounds of beef, chicken and pork products due to undeclared soy and wheat. Please refer to the recall notice for a detailed list of recalled products, which were shipped to institutional locations in California and Ohio.

Allergy Alert: DiLuigi Foods Inc. recalls TRADER JOE’S CHICKEN BREAKFAST SAUSAGE (1-lb vacuum-sealed packages; produced and packaged from Aug. 10, 2017 to Aug. 24, 2017) due to undeclared soy lecithin. The recalled products were shipped to Trader Joe’s retail locations in Connecticut, Delaware, Maine, Maryland, Massachusetts, New Hampshire, New Jersey, New York,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island, Vermont, Virginia and Washington D.C.

Food Safety Recall: Ronald A. Chisholm, Ltd. recalls FLANC PORC, PORK BELLY (40-lb cardboard box; produced and packaged from June 27, 2017 to July 20, 2017) produced without benefit of import inspection. The recalled items were shipped to restaurants in Hawaii.

Canada

Allergy Alert: Soo Jerky Ltd. recalls Sue’s Jerky brand Sweet Sesame Pork Jerky (40g; Product codes 778085, 775687; UPC 0 65717 61053 9) and Sue’s Jerky brand Variety Pack (12 x 40g; Product codes 776382, 777186, 778086, 776087, 776287, 777288; UPC 0 65717 62005 7) due to undeclared fish. The recalled products were distributed to retailers in British Columbia and Ontario.

Allergy Alert: Loblaw Companies Limited recalls President’s Choice® Blue Menu Trail Mix (250g; Best before 2018 JN 14; UPC 0 60383 18390 5) due to undeclared wheat and soy. The recalled product was distributed to consumers nationwide.

Europe

Allergy Alert (Denmark): Storstrøms Ost A/S recalls Fransk Smelteost m/valnød / French melt cheese with walnuts (All sizes; All Best by dates) due to undeclared hazelnuts.

Food Safety Recall (Denmark): Lidl Danmark K/S recalls Guld Gryden Lammeculotte / Gold Pot Lamb Culotte (450-650 g; Best before 23/9-2017) due to an incorrect ‘Best before’ date. The correct date should be 25/8-2017.

Food Safety Recall (Germany): Merschbrock-Wiese Gewürz GmbH recalls Organic Ground Fennel and various fine spice mixes due to Salmonella contamination. Please refer to the recall notice for a complete list of affected products.

Food Safety Recall (Germany): Firma Schnitzer GmbH & Co. KG recalls Schnitzer Organic Baguette Classic (360g; Best before 03.01.2018; Batch 30118) due to pieces of hard plastic.

Food Safety Recall (Germany): GAEC CAPERAN recalls various goat milk cheeses (various weights; Lot #162 to 215; Best by 10/08/17 to 04/10/17; Product of France) due to possible Listeria monocytogenes contamination. Please refer to the recall notice for a complete list of affected products.

Food Safety Recall (Germany): Roos-Ruhlmann GmbH recalls  various goat milk cheeses (various weights; Lot #162 to 215; Best by 10/08/17 to 04/10/17; Product of France) due to possible Listeria monocytogenes contamination. Please refer to the recall notice for a complete list of affected products.

Asia, Africa and the Pacific Islands

Food Safety Recall (Hong Kong): The Dairy Farm Company Limited recalls PRESHAFRUIT brand Cold Pressed Apple & Strawberry bottled fruit juice drink (1 Liter; Use by September 6, 2017; Product of Australia) due to patulin contamination.

Australia and New Zealand

Allergy Alert (Australia): COYO Corporate Pty Ltd recalls COYO Sea Salted Caramel Coconut Milk Ice Cream Alternative (125 mL and 500 mL; Best before 08/04/18, 29/05/18, 27/06/18, 02/08/18) due to undeclared gluten. The products have been available for sale at independentretailers in NSW, QLD, VIC, SA, WA.

Allergy Alert (New Zealand): Importers recall various Chung Jung One brand Sunchange Ssamjang seasoned bean pastes due to undeclared peanuts. Please refer to the recall notice for a complete list of affected products and package sizes.
